1. Scientific Background and Composition

Grape Seed Extract, derived from the seeds of Vitis vinifera, has been a subject of interest in the scientific community due to its rich composition of bioactive compounds and potential health benefits. The scientific background of Grape Seed Extract is rooted in the understanding of its unique chemical composition, which includes a variety of polyphenols, flavonoids, and proanthocyanidins.

Polyphenols
Polyphenols are a large group of naturally occurring compounds that are known for their antioxidant properties. In Grape Seed Extract, the predominant polyphenols are flavonoids, which are further categorized into anthocyanins, flavanols, flavonols, and isoflavones. These compounds are responsible for the various health-promoting effects attributed to Grape Seed Extract.

Flavonoids
Flavonoids are a subset of polyphenols that exhibit strong antioxidant and anti-inflammatory activities. The most abundant flavonoids in Grape Seed Extract are proanthocyanidins, also known as condensed tannins. These compounds are unique for their ability to bind to collagen and elastin fibers in the skin, potentially improving skin elasticity and reducing the signs of aging.

Proanthocyanidins
Proanthocyanidins are oligomeric and polymeric compounds that are particularly high in Grape Seed Extract. They are known for their exceptional antioxidant capacity, which is often measured by their Oxygen Radical Absorbance Capacity (ORAC) values. Grape Seed Extract has one of the highest ORAC values among natural antioxidants, indicating its potent free radical scavenging ability.

Other Constituents
Besides the primary bioactive compounds, Grape Seed Extract also contains trace amounts of vitamins, minerals, and amino acids that contribute to its overall health benefits. These include vitamin E, which is a fat-soluble antioxidant, and linoleic acid, an essential fatty acid that supports skin health.

Extraction Process
The process of extracting grape seed involves crushing and solvent extraction, which can use various solvents such as ethanol, water, or a combination of both. The choice of solvent and extraction method can influence the concentration and types of bioactive compounds present in the final product.

Standardization
To ensure the quality and consistency of Grape Seed Extract products, they are often standardized to contain a specific amount of proanthocyanidins or total polyphenols. This standardization is crucial for the reproducibility of research findings and the reliability of health claims associated with Grape Seed Extract.

In summary, the scientific background of Grape Seed Extract is based on its complex composition of bioactive compounds, primarily polyphenols and flavonoids, which confer a range of health benefits. Understanding the composition and extraction process is essential for harnessing the full potential of this natural antioxidant.

6. Safety and Side Effects Considerations

When it comes to incorporating any new supplement or ingredient into one's routine, safety and potential side effects are paramount considerations. Grape Seed Extract, derived from the seeds of Vitis vinifera, is generally considered safe for most individuals when consumed in appropriate amounts. However, as with any supplement, there are a few safety and side effect considerations to keep in mind.

6.1 Allergic Reactions
Individuals with allergies to grapes, berries, or other similar fruits may experience allergic reactions to Grape Seed Extract. Symptoms can range from mild, such as skin rashes or itching, to more severe, including difficulty breathing or anaphylaxis. If you have a known allergy to these types of fruits, it's advisable to avoid Grape Seed Extract or consult with a healthcare professional before use.

6.2 Interactions with Medications
Grape Seed Extract has the potential to interact with certain medications. For instance, it may affect blood clotting and thus interact with anticoagulants like warfarin. It can also interact with medications for diabetes, heart conditions, and other health issues. If you are on medication, it's crucial to discuss the use of Grape Seed Extract with your healthcare provider to avoid potential interactions.

6.3 Pregnancy and Lactation
The safety of Grape Seed Extract during pregnancy and lactation has not been fully established. Due to the lack of sufficient data, it's generally recommended that pregnant and breastfeeding women avoid using Grape Seed Extract until more information is available.

6.4 Dosage Considerations
While Grape Seed Extract is generally safe, consuming excessive amounts can lead to side effects such as headache, dizziness, or nausea. It's important to follow the recommended dosage on the product label or as advised by a healthcare professional.

6.5 Quality and Purity
The quality and purity of Grape Seed Extract products can vary significantly. Some products may contain contaminants or not deliver the claimed amount of active ingredients. To ensure safety, choose products from reputable manufacturers that have third-party testing for purity and potency.

6.6 Long-Term Use
Long-term safety data on Grape Seed Extract is limited. While it's generally well-tolerated, long-term use may have unknown effects. It's advisable to use such supplements under the guidance of a healthcare professional, especially if considering long-term use.

6.7 Individual Sensitivities
Some individuals may have sensitivities to Grape Seed Extract that do not fall under the category of allergies. These can manifest as gastrointestinal upset or other non-specific symptoms. If you notice any adverse reactions after starting Grape Seed Extract, discontinue use and consult with a healthcare provider.

In summary, while Grape Seed Extract offers numerous potential health and skincare benefits, it's important to approach its use with caution, considering personal health conditions, potential interactions, and the quality of the product. Always consult with a healthcare professional before starting any new supplement regimen, including Grape Seed Extract.
